Tasks
-Establish contact with customers to understand their needs -Survey existing installations and gather information on problem areas -Write or approve technical specifications and reports -Develop, monitor and manage cost estimates and work schedules -Provide assistance with, or carry out, work supervision -Carry out studies related to electrical networks (short-circuit calculations, protection coordination, harmonic analysis, arc flash calculations) -Technical supervision, coordination, verification and design of various power electricity projects, including control, protection and automation of electrical installations. -Collaborate as part of a team to carry out medium and high voltage design and engineering projects for various sectors (data center, institutional, commercial, transportation, green energy, etc.). -Provide technical assistance to designers

About Bpa
-Born in Montreal in 1956, BPA quietly built expertise in mechanical and electrical engineering before expanding nationwide. -Fueled by strategic acquisitions—from Edmonton’s Clark Engineering to Toronto’s Honeycomb, HCC, Ecovert, and EcovertCx—BPA now spans Canada coast to coast. -The firm supports architects, property managers, and contractors with integrated engineering solutions that balance performance, cost and timelines. -Working across institutional, commercial, multi‑residential and industrial buildings, BPA brings full‑spectrum services from structural to commissioning. -Typical projects include mid‑ to high‑rise developments, healthcare buildings, custom homes, food service facilities, and retrofit or fit‑outs. -By weaving disciplines like acoustics, refrigeration, security and telecommunications under one roof, BPA offers turnkey building‑engineering solutions.
